Montana's top five cities by population are...Billings (105,636)Missoula (67,290)Great Falls (58,950)Bozeman (38,025)Butte-Silver Bow (33,704)Populations shown are July 2011 estimates from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Helena is the state capital in Montana. Billings is the largest city in Montana with a population of 104,170 per the 2010 Census. Other large cities include Missoula, Great Falls and Bozeman.
